The SSDs are likely not the issue, assuming they are ok and not too worn out.

I remember having something similar on a system here, but that around 2006(?) with a 2-core AMD Athlon.

Your best bet would be to systematically eliminate components.
  • How do things change if you perform a local file copy? (Eliminates the network)
  • What about RAM and CPU utilization during the process?
  • What about using a different protocol (NFS)?
